Special treatment in prison? Former tennis star has a new job

Boris Becker is in a London jail for bankruptcy fraud. Now it has been announced that he may face a challenge there.

The German tennis legend Boris Becker is currently in a prison in London. Specifically at HM Prison Huntercombe. The 54-year-old was sentenced to two and a half years in prison for bankruptcy fraud. Now the “Sun” reports that Becker got a new job in prison.

According to the British newspaper, he is said to have been appointed a class assistant. This is supposed to come close to the role of an assistant teacher. The subject Becker teaches in a classroom is said to be physical education.

Exercise and nutrition are part of the lesson

The benefits of exercise and nutrition are also part of Becker’s teaching. The newspaper goes on to say that the former Wimbledon champion is said to have been banned from teaching in the gym as he appears to have not performed long enough as a prisoner.

However, it is not clear whether this is actually the case. The “Sun” also reports on family members of other prison inmates who criticize Boris Becker’s special treatment.
